Mastering Advanced Tactical Considerations

Moving beyond the basics requires a deep dive into advanced tactical considerations. This includes understanding concepts like baiting, flanking, zoning, and utilizing terrain to your advantage. Baiting involves deliberately presenting a vulnerable target to lure opponents into a trap. Flanking entails attacking from an unexpected direction, bypassing the enemy's defenses. Zoning involves controlling key areas of the map to restrict opponent movement. Successfully implementing these tactics demands a high degree of situational awareness and precise execution. Recognizing opportunities and reacting swiftly are critical factors.
